JPedal Java PDF Viewer Features View pages in Multiple Modes JPedal provides all the display modes present in Adobe Acrobat along with Page turning and its own unique Page Flow mode. Continuous Mode Single Page Mode Continuous Facing Mode Facing Mode Page Flow Mode
Navigate PDF Documents JPedal supports all PDF Document navigation features including Bookmarks, Layers, Navigating Links, and Table of Contents. Bookmark shows if included Dynamic support for Layers Navigational Table of Contents ToolBar and keyboard shortcuts Restrict User Access to a PDF File JPedal makes it easy for Java developers to remove any Viewer functionality, locking down access and preventing access to PDF files. Disable Printing Keep document in memory Prevent text copying Disable load and save Add custom operations Remove any menu option or button View Common Image Formats JPedal Provides viewing support for common image file formats as well as PDF. Built-in support for JPG, PNG, TIFF Multi-tile Tiff supported Support additional formats if used with JDeli Disable load and save Add custom operations Remove any menu option or button
Print PDF Files JPedal can print PDF files directly from the PDF Viewer. Select any available printer Preview output in GUI window Specify the scaling, page margins, and resolution Choose any page range including odd or even pages or any sequence Display/Edit PDF Forms JPedal includes full support for PDF forms. Display original Acroforms Support for pure/mixed XFA PDF forms Convert Forms into editable Java Swing widgets Resave Form data back to PDF file AP streams used if available Display of form signatures supported Find/Search Text JPedal can search for text directly from the Java PDF Reader. Search one page or the whole document Use Regular Expressions Restrict search results to whole words Search with case sensitivity Allow search results across multiple lines Ignore space characters when searching Add/Edit PDF Annotations JPedal can not only view PDFs but also edit and add annotations. Edit existing Annotation Add new Annotations Resave edited file GUI Drag and Drop editor
Zoom, Scale, Rotate PDF Pages JPedal can dynamically change the view with scaling and rotation. Clockwise and anti-clockwise rotation Scale in or cut by any percentage Fit to Page, Width, Height Pages are dynamically resampled to optimise image shown at given scaling Reduced Memory Usage JPedal is typically faster than alternatives and includes lots of optimisations to improve performance and reduce memory usage. Localize Viewer JPedal includes support for additional languages and makes it very easy to customize for any others. Fully supports Java RessourceBundle Currently supports - English, French and German, Chinese and Japanese Extensive tutorials on adding other languages Customise Viewer Appearance JPedal makes it very easy for Java Developers to change the Look and Feel used. Dark Mode Change colours Different fonts Prevent/change pop-up messages Unique icons Internal Frame Menu text